Chicago White Sox vs Houston Astros Prediction, 6/12/2025 MLB Picks, Best Bets & Odds
Game: Chicago White Sox vs Houston Astros
Date: Thursday, June 12, 2025
Location: Daikin Park in Houston, TX
TV: Space City Home Network
Odds/Point Spread: Chicago (+162) Houston (-196)
The Houston Astros (36-30) will try to defeat the Chicago White Sox (23-44) at Daikin Park on Thursday. The moneyline on this contest has the White Sox at +162 and the Astros are at -196. The over/under comes in at 9. The pitchers expected to start will be Davis Martin and Framber Valdez.


As a squad, the Chicago White Sox are knocking in 3.5 runs per game, which has them sitting at 26th in baseball. They have accumulated 237 runs while holding a team OBP of .297. The White Sox have accumulated 101 doubles as a team and have knocked 53 baseballs out of the park. They have accounted for 227 runs batted in and 482 hits for the season, and their average at the plate is sitting at .222. Chicago has a slugging % of .344 and have been rung up 564 times, while drawing a walk on 227 occasions.

They have earned a strikeout to walk ratio of 2.00 and their pitching staff has earned a collective WHIP of 1.37. White Sox pitchers have surrendered 72 long balls in addition to 286 total runs (17th in baseball). Chicago has given up 552 base knocks (8.6 per 9 innings) and also 263 earned runs. The White Sox are sitting with a team ERA of 4.09 for the season (20th in MLB), and their staff has struck out 486 batters. Their pitching staff has walked 243 players from the other team and their FIP sits at 4.48 as a team so far this season.
White Sox relief pitchers have come into the game with runners on 64 times and also have had 62 appearances in high leverage situations. The relief pitchers have accumulated 33 holds so far this season (24th in the league). The White Sox relievers have earned a save percentage of 38.9% and stepped onto the hill in 51 save situations. They have accumulated 7 saves on the year and have not converted 11 out of their 18 save opportunities. The bullpen pitchers have inherited 92 runners so far this year and 30.4% of those players crossed home plate. The White Sox have sent 214 relief pitchers to the mound so far this year.

Martin has taken the hill for 187 innings and has totaled 143 strikeouts during his pro baseball career. Martin (5-17 career record) has earned a FIP of 4.17 and he has faced 796 batters during his time in the major leagues. His ERA is 4.23 (88 ER's allowed) and his WHIP is 1.308. He has conceded 186 base knocks (8.9 hits per nine innings) with 59 walks.
The Astros have a team SLG% of .385 and they score 3.98 runs per outing (23rd in the league). They have 88 doubles, while taking a walk 188 times as well as scoring 263 runs. Houston has recorded 65 HRs so far this year to go along with 251 runs batted in. They have been rung up on 502 instances (27th in MLB) and are sitting with 551 base hits. The Houston Astros have tallied an on-base percentage of .316 in addition to a batting average of .251 this season.
The Astros have a team WHIP of 1.167 in addition to having a FIP of 3.49 as a team on the season. Their strikeout to walk ratio is 9.80 (636 strikeouts vs 210 bases on balls). They come in at 1st in MLB as a pitching staff in total hits conceded with 468. They have given up 63 homers and they concede 3.75 runs per 9 innings (7th in the league). The Houston pitching staff have allowed 242 runs for the season while holding a team ERA of 3.53 (228 earned runs yielded).
Houston relievers have an inherited score percentage of 29.7% of 74 inherited base runners. Their bullpen pitchers have come in 61 times in high leverage situations and on 50 occasions with runners on base. Sitting with 68 save situations, the Astros have earned 42 holds in addition to 7 blown saves. They are ranked 3rd in the league with a save percentage of 73.1%, and they have sent 205 relief pitchers onto the diamond so far this season. Houston has had bullpen pitchers enter the game in 26 save chances and they have come away with 19 saves.
The Houston Astros have gotten 39 double plays and have a fielding percentage of .988 (7th in the majors). The Astros have recorded 495 assists, 27 errors and have earned 1,744 putouts on the campaign. In their 5,232 innings played, the Astros are sitting with a defensive efficiency of 71.3% (8th in the majors).
During his pro baseball career, Valdez has surrendered 804 hits while earning 950 K's in 973 frames. He has conceded 355 ER's while holding a WHIP of 1.184 and a FIP of 3.2. His K/BB ratio is 2.73 and he has gone up against 4,016 opposing hitters during his career. Valdez (74-45 win-loss record in his career) has earned a 3.28 earned run average while surrendering 7.4 hits per nine innings.
